Shouldn't be necessary.

Look, if you're not throwing a CEL code, then the OBD-II will probably not pick it up. If it does pick it up, you will be given something that says you have to have it removed and re-tested by some date, which will give you at least 2 weeks or a month, and even then you can request an extension. It is at that point when you might consider palming a 50. But it may pass emissions without all that, as long as the car isn't throwing a code.

Also, you can get aftermarket code readers and scan it yourself before driving up.
